解决clash切换配置失败的最佳指南

引言

在网络代理应用中,clash是一款非常受欢迎且功能强大的工具。然而,许多用户在使用过程中可能会遭遇到切换配置失败的问题。本文将深入探讨这一问题的形成原因及其解决方案,以帮助用户更有效地使用clash

什么是clash?

clash 是一款基于 golang 编写的网络代理工具,提供了多种协议的支持,如 VmessShadowsocks、和 到直连 等。它实现了可配置的代理功能,使得用户能够根据网络需要灵活切换不同的配置。本工具广泛被用于梯子加速,为悉心布局的网络结构提供了一种高效的解决方案。

为什么会出现切换配置失败?

面对clash时常碰到的切换配置失败,我们需要明了其可能出现的诸多原因:

  • 配置文件格式错误: clash依赖于精确配置,因此格式不正确会导致无法正确识别。
  • 无效的遗留配置: 例如以前的节点未被清除,可能会与新配置产生冲突。
  • 网络连接问题: 若当前网络条件不稳定,可能会导致配置切换时中断。
  • 版本不兼容: 部分版本之间可能存在不兼容问题,尤其是在插件与核心版本不匹配时。
  • 权限设置: 在特定环境如Android或Linux中,可能由于权限不足导致配置无法切换。

如何解决切换配置失败?

如果你正在经历切换配置失败的问题,按以下步骤排查和解决:

1. 检查配置文件

确保配置文件语法正确——可以使用在线YAML验证器检查。常见的检查内容有:

  • 缩进是否正确:YAML非常依赖缩进。
  • key-value对是否正确书写。

2. 清理旧配置

  • 被保留下来的旧配置可能会干扰新配置运行。可手动或使用clash提供的指令清除或更新配置。

3. 监测网络状态

  • 自行检查设备的网络状态,确保单个节点配置或 DNS 解析有效,重启网络设备可解决部分连接性问题。

4. 确认版本兼容性

  • clash的更新日志中检查是否有版本更新,保证你的插件和工具Manifest符用户设定。

5. 调整权限设置

  • 确保 clash 取得适当的权限运行,特别是在移动设备上,用户应允许所需权限。

FAQ

Q1: 我的clash总是显示切换配置失败,该怎么办?

A: 此时请按照如上几步排查,如有必要可尝试重启设备及重置网络。确保你整理的配置文件没有多余的字符。

Q2: 广益是什么,引发该问题的具体案例多吗?

A: 广泛原因包括网络服务期间限制或助手插件不兼容,这通常可以通过版本检查和联系服务服务商确认来处理。

Q3: clash 的配置切换更加方便吗?

A: 恰恰是由于结合的代理归档关系,用户在主界面通过单个基础配置便利地切换多个服务。仍需小心旧遗留,及路径指令。

Q4: clash是否会造成我的账号封禁?

A: 基本是不会。但如果使用行为太过激进或违反服务条款,仍以使用服务关系为主。建议长时间使用应适度调整。

结论

综上所述,切换配置失败的发生并不是不常见。它通常可以在仔细分析和逐步排查后得到解决。有效改善clash的用户体验,从问题的基础进行调试,保证工具的正常使用,将是我们不断追求的目标。希望本文所提供的指南能够助你一臂之力,帮助应对遇到的故障,畅享网络服务的乐趣。

正文完
 0